ioimage Chosen to Enhance Perimeter Security for Four New York and New Jersey Airports

4D Solutions will install ioimage’s intelligent video appliances as a key component of the airport security system

Herzliya, Israel, November 15th, 2006 – ioimage, the pioneer of intelligent video appliances designed for simplicity in installation and operation, announced today that it has been selected by 4D Security Solutions, Inc., to enhance perimeter security at JFK International, LaGuardia, Newark Liberty International and Teterboro airports.

The Port Authority of New York and New Jersey (PANYNJ) selected Raytheon as the prime contractor for the Perimeter Intrusion Detection System (PIDS) project. Raytheon is leading an industry team, to include 4D and ioimage, in implementing a comprehensive system to protect the region’s airports, staff and patrons who use these critical facilities.

4D Security Solutions, Inc., one of the nation’s innovative homeland security systems providers and a major subsystem provider on this Raytheon company-led team effort, will design, integrate, test, and install the technology required to implement the PANYNJ’s integrated PIDS for the New York and New Jersey area’s four airports.

ioimage’s intelligent video solution will serve as a key component in the project’s high-tech perimeter and video surveillance security system, which also includes advanced sensors and multi-sensor fusion, assessment subsystems and facility communications subsystems for complete site management at the airports.

Designed for simplicity in installation and operation, ioimage units simultaneously detect perimeter intruders, suspicious baggage, illegally parked cars and removed items, while also featuring autonomous pan-tilt-zoom camera tracking. The units deliver multi-security task capabilities in a compact DSP-based hardware design that can be used stand-alone or over a network.

City Sync completes work at the Trafford Centre, Manchester UK

Challenge

To install a network of ANPR cameras and scan the registration numbers of every vehicle entering The Trafford Centre, thereby significantly reducing fraud, crime and offences committed against vehicles. Working in conjunction with the Greater Manchester Police the system should positively affect crime rates for the whole of the Trafford Borough.

Approach

Through systems integrators Civica, 16 ANPR cameras were installed in strategic locations across the Trafford Centre site, to identify vehicles stolen or wanted for a variety of crimes. All number plates are captured, read and, within seconds, checked against local and national police records, including the PNC – Police National Computer. The response to a captured plate is measured against the nature of the crime involved. The vehicle and its occupants are monitored directly by the centre’s security, working in conjunction with the Greater Manchester Police, so that all movements are recorded until officers arrive.

Results

The Trafford Centre was one of the first shopping centres in the UK to successfully introduce ANPR and the Greater Manchester Police have praised the shopping city as one of the safest in the UK. Over 100 arrests have been made with numerous successful prosecutions.

Crime rates associated with motor vehicles have now fallen by 67% when compared to the same time period between January and April 2003. Other figures show that incidents of fraud have fallen by 20%, the detection rate of offences have increased by 246% and over £31,000 worth of stolen vehicles have been recovered. Within the vicinity of the shopping centre positive effects have also been felt. The Trafford Borough’s crime figures have been reduced and Trafford has achieved the highest reduction in crime since April 2003 compared to any other area across Greater Manchester. Examples of successful prosecutions include:
  • A person wanted by the serious crime squad in West Yorkshire visited the Trafford Centre driving a £50,000 stolen BMW and in possession of multiple driving licenses and credit cards in different names. Currently awaiting Crown Court Sentence.
  • An individual wanted for a car crime was detected as he entered the site in an outstanding stolen vehicle. He received a five month custodial sentence and a driving ban.
  • A recently disqualified driver visited the site and received 180 days in a youth offender institute. (Information from Trafford Centre Website)

PIPS Technology is to supply Automatic Number Plate Recognition (ANPR) cameras to Siemens

PIPS Technology is to supply Automatic Number Plate Recognition (ANPR) cameras to Siemens, as part of a contract awarded by Transport for London (TfL) to provide an enforcement infrastructure for the western extension of the Central London Congestion Charging Scheme.

The contract worth over £5m to PIPS is for proven Spike+ cameras, already in use worldwide for applications such as road user charging and enforcement.
Spike+ is an ingenious combination of colour and infrared CCTV cameras, a computer, a mobile phone, digital video recorder and power cables integrated into one smaller, less disruptive and cost effective unit that operates 24 hours a day.

Spike+ has local storage capacity for thousands of vehicle records, including colour overviews. Data is fully encrypted and transmitted across the network, providing a significant reduction in communications costs.

A major advantage of Spike+ that sets it apart from its competitors is its ability to take pre and post event images in addition to contextual images. This technology can be utilised for, but not limited to, highway enforcement such as congestion charging zones, red light offenders and unauthorised use of bus lanes.

Spike+ requires minimal installation and its discreet appearance minimises impact on the environment.

CoVi Technologies and ObjectVideo are selected for Autonomous Protection System Aboard Navy Ships


Reston, VA and Austin, TX (October 31, 2006) - CoVi Technologies and ObjectVideo®, the leader in intelligent video, announced today Applied Marine Technology Inc. (AMTI) has selected them as technology partners for enhanced shipboard security for the Navy. AMTI’s Digital Video Surveillance System (DVSS) utilizes CoVi’s high definition networked video platform in combination with ObjectVideo’s embedded video analytics to provide proactive monitoring, situational awareness and response mechanisms aboard Navy ships.

AMTI developed the DVSS in direct response to communications and damage control problems discovered in an investigation following the bombing of the U.S.S. Cole in 2000.

DVSS features CoVi’s SCAN platform and edge devices to intelligently transport and record images in high definition. Industry leading video analytics from ObjectVideo OnBoard™ are embedded in the CoVi cameras to provide proactive, real-time monitoring of critical infrastructure while minimizing bandwidth consumption on shipboard networks. These intelligent cameras provide around-the-clock monitoring, allowing for security and safety personnel to be alerted in real time whenever a potential crisis occurs in any of the ship’s critical locations. AMTI’s DVSS is contracted under the Navy’s DDG (destroyer class) Modernization Program and will first be used in the DDG 51 Arleigh Burke Class of destroyers.

Cernium Corporation continues expansion; moves to new headquarters location in Reston, VA

Reston, VA – November 1, 2006 — Cernium Corporation, the leading commercial provider of video analytics solutions, today announced the opening of its new corporate headquarters, located at 1943 Isaac Newton Square, Suite 200, Reston, Virginia, 20190.

The 8000 square-foot space formalizes Cernium’s place in the Northern Virginia business community after its recent move from St. Louis, MO. The new corporate headquarters location will include executive functions as well as Engineering, Marketing and Sales organizations. Plans are also underway to expand Cernium’s St. Louis location from which it will provide Manufacturing, Operations and Customer Support capabilities.

The move will allow Cernium to continue growing its global footprint in the security and video analytics marketplace, while strengthening its ties to the integrator and government communities in the Washington Metropolitan Region.
